We are looking for a Sr. Manager Ads Product Policy to lead our ad merchant and spam policy team. As leader of our policy team you will oversee the development of Pinterests ad merchant shopping and brand safety and spam policies engage with a range of internal and external stakeholders and manage a team of policy analysts and managers. You will also partner with the Senior Director Product Policy to set strategy for Pinterests overall Policy team ensuring Pinterests policies support the companys mission keep our global community of Pinners safe and enable responsible revenue growth.
What youll do:
- You will engage with key senior-level stakeholders and partner with Enforcement Operations Product and Engineering Sales Legal Public Policy Corporate Affairs and Communications teams to develop iterate on and implement Pinterests ad shopping and other commercial policies.
- You will manage and lead a team of policy specialists including hiring conducting performance development setting goals and building roadmaps managing budgets and motivating and supporting the development of team members.
- You will be a subject matter expert on Pinterests monetized policies advise internal teams on policy matters and serve as key leader for commercial policy escalations.
- You will engage with industry stakeholders to solicit feedback and represent Pinterests policy stances.
- You will partner with the Sr. Director Product Policy to set overall strategy for Pinterests Policy team and policy frameworks.
What were looking for:
- Bachelors degree in a relevant field such as public policy research sales or equivalent experience
- Demonstrated expertise developing ad shopping and/or other commercial safety policies at a large online platform at a senior level.
- Exceptional critical thinking and decision making skills and the ability to thrive amid ambiguity.
- Experience building and maintaining strong and productive relationships with a wide variety of internal and external stakeholders including Legal Ops Product and Sales teams.
- Experience managing high-profile escalations.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ills and experience successfully engaging with audiences at all levels to include C-Suite executives.
- People management experience and/or experience mentoring and coaching others and leading from within.
- Ability to say the hard thing and address difficult issues.
- An embrace of Pinterests mission and values.
